Robotics and the Shape of Buildings

Carlos Hillinger

The use of robots will certainly affect the way buildings are shaped and designed. The most popularly known new robot used in the construction industry is the 3D printing cement robot, and I believe that it is the perfect example as for how they will change building shapes.

According to Jane Wakefield, a technology reporter, "Using a robotic arm means that the team can print up to 10 times faster and create a huge variety of forms, including curved, hollow and geometrically complex shapes."

Not only robots can print different shapes faster and cheaper than humans, but other factors to take into account are: the size of the robot, building from the inside to the outside, and the limited amount of materials that can be used by robots.
